Goodchild v Bradbury & Ors [2006] EWCA Civ 1868 (15 December 2006)

A transfer of land by an elderly great uncle to his great nephew was set aside as it could not be shown that full, free and informed consideration had been given but rather the transfer was held to be the result of undue influence.
